B. "Smart Sound" Plugin Conflict
PowerDirector 11 shipped with a plugin called "Smart Sound QuickTrack," which allows users to generate auto-fit music scores. This plugin relies on specific DLL files (often QuickTrackAPI.dll or similar). If the system registry points to a location where the file is missing, or if the file version is mismatched due to a partial update, the "File 34" initialization fails.
